🧵 Power Imbalance in Fashion Supply Chains The fashion industry faces a power imbalance between suppliers and buyers, leading to compromised worker safety. With consumers demanding fast and sustainable fashion, suppliers are under pressure without additional compensation. Key Points: Companies must align purchasing practices with regulations like CSDDD, improving human rights and sustainability. Non-Compliance Consequences: Fines up to 5% of global turnover and potential damage claims. Matthijs Crietee, IAF: New regulations prevent buyers from shifting all costs to manufacturers, promoting fairness. Kate Lewis, ETI: Responsible purchasing practices protect workers and enhance business sustainability.
